About NATi

The Nucleic Acid Therapeutics Initiative (NATi), hosted by A*STAR, is Singapore's national platform dedicated to advancing RNA-based medicines and revolutionising drug and vaccine development. NATi's mission is to establish Singapore as a globally recognised hub of excellence in nucleic acid therapeutics research, clinical translation, and commercialisation.

NATi focuses on key RNA modalities such as antisense oligonucleotides (ASOs), small interfering RNA (siRNA), and messenger RNA (mRNA). To drive this vision, NATi is building a biotech-like translational engine focused on asset and technology development spanning discovery to clinical development.

Position Overview

We are seeking a highly agile and strategic Portfolio Manager, Life Sciences with experience in venture capital, consulting, biotech and/or drug development. The successful candidate will play a central role in shaping, managing, and advancing a diverse portfolio of life science assets and initiatives, from early discovery through translational and commercial inflection points.

This role requires a rare combination of scientific depth, commercial acumen, and strategic execution capability, with demonstrated experience in commercial due diligence, intellectual property strategy, stakeholder engagement, and grants management. Experience in ophthalmology is an advantage.

Key Responsibilities

Portfolio & Strategic Management

Lead end to end portfolio management across multiple biotech and therapeutic programs, ensuring strategic alignment, prioritisation, and value creation.

Evaluate scientific, technical, and commercial merit of assets across stages of development, supporting go/no go decisions and portfolio optimisation.

Work closely with scientific, clinical, and operational teams to drive progress against defined milestones in fast moving, uncertain environments.

Conduct and/or oversee commercial due diligence for new investment opportunities, technologies, and programs, including market sizing, competitive landscape, value proposition, and risk assessment.

Support investment, partnering, or spin out decisions by integrating scientific, IP, regulatory, and commercial insights into clear recommendations.

Engage with external advisors, KOLs, and industry partners to validate assumptions and strengthen decision making.

Intellectual Property & Asset Strategy

Develop and execute IP strategies in collaboration with legal counsel and technology transfer teams to protect and maximise asset value.

Assess freedom to operate, patent landscapes, and IP risks as part of portfolio and diligence activities.

Ensure IP considerations are tightly integrated with scientific and commercial strategies from early stages.

Stakeholder & Ecosystem Management

Act as a key interface between internal teams and external stakeholders, including academics, clinicians, industry partners, investors, and government agencies.

Prepare and present high quality materials for senior leadership, boards, and external committees.

Build trusted relationships across a complex ecosystem to accelerate translation and partnerships.

Grants & Funding Management

Experience in grant strategy and management, including funding alignment, reporting, compliance, and milestone tracking.

Highly agile, adaptable, and comfortable operating in ambiguity.

Strong strategic thinker with the ability to move seamlessly between high level vision and detailed execution.

Credible communicator able to translate complex science into clear commercial and strategic narratives.

Collaborative, proactive, and outcome oriented, with a strong sense of ownership.

Qualifications & Experience

PhD in a relevant life sciences discipline (e.g. biomedical sciences, pharmacology, molecular biology, bioengineering, or related field).

Significant experience across venture capital, consulting, biotech, pharma, or drug development, with exposure to asset centric decision making.

Proven track record in commercial due diligence, portfolio analysis, and strategic evaluation of life science assets.

Hands on experience with intellectual property strategy in a biotech or translational context.

Demonstrated capability in stakeholder management across academia, industry, investors, and public sector funders.

Experience managing or supporting grant funded programs and complex funding structures.

[Not required but preferable] prior experience in ophthalmology or eye-related indications (drug, device, or platform-based).

[Not required but preferable] exposure to company formation, spin outs, licensing, or strategic partnerships.
